PARLIAMENTARY WRITTEN QUESTION
Dental Services: Coronavirus (26 November 2020)

Answer
Dental practices have been able to open for face to face National Health Service care, including routine care, from 8 June. There are over 6,000 dental practices holding an NHS contract in England. Dental practices will be able to remain open by continuing to follow the Public Health England, NHS England and NHS Improvement infection prevention and control guidance.
In addition to the reopening of face to face care in high street dental practices, over 600 urgent dental care centres set up at the height of the pandemic remain open to ensure that dental treatment needed urgently can be accessed.
